Ivyne
received a $132 initial payment.
"This support has been instrumental in enabling me to obtain a sack of maize, a valuable resource that now guarantees a steady and plentiful food supply for my household, in stark contrast to the past when we lived hand-to-mouth. This marks a significant departure from the hardships we once endured, where we constantly struggled to make ends meet due to unreliable sources of income. Furthermore, I am now confident that my children can study comfortably in school because I have cleared their fee arrears. I am overwhelmed with gratitude for the assistance we have received, as it has greatly improved our overall quality of life."

Kahunda
received a $23 fourteenth payment.
"I'm deeply thankful for the program that has rekindled my dream of having a house with an iron roof. This has been a long-standing aspiration that I couldn't realize with my own financial means. As a result, I was compelled to live in a leaky grass-thatched hut for many years. However, I'm now in the process of acquiring iron sheets and building materials to construct a spacious house, thanks to the program. In addition to this, I've become a member of a savings group where I contribute $10 every month towards this goal. My aim is to gradually purchase the necessary building materials, particularly iron sheets and building poles, to free myself from the hardships of residing in a grass-thatched hut, especially during rainy weather. The constant leakages during rainfall have been a major concern. I anticipate great happiness and peace of mind once the house is completed, and I will no longer have to worry about the rain."
